BND Hedge Fund Activity: Q1 2021 in Review

1,074 of the 5,695 institutional investors tracked by Wall St. Rank reported a position in Vanguard Total Bond Market (BND) for Q1 2021, worth a combined $40.3B — up 2.8% from $39.2B a quarter earlier.

Buyers outnumbered sellers: 97 funds opened new BND positions and 80 closed out — a net gain of 17 holders — while 512 added to existing stakes and 353 trimmed.

The largest buyer was Bank of America, adding an estimated $560M. The largest seller was Healthcare of Ontario Pension Plan (HOOPP) Trust Fund, exiting entirely with an estimated $384M sold.
